Základní charakteristika sw:
SMA kontrakt - v ceně každé licence je 1 rok kontrakt zdarma = bezplatný nárok na všechny nové verze, které po dobu jeho platnosti vyjdou (volitelně lze při nákupu licence za příplatek zakoupit i kontrakt na 3 roky). Do 1 měsíce po vypršení základního bezplatného SMA lze zakoupit kontrakt na další 1 rok. Do 6 měsíců po vypršení bezplatného SMA lze zakoupit kontrakt už jen na 3 roky. Po uplynutí těchto 6 měsíců už není možné další kontrakt dokoupit !!
ECE verze licencí - tyto základní licence, označované ECE, jsou určeny pro východoevropský trh, mají pouze několik jazykových možností pro zobrazení uživatelského menu (čeština, estonština, maďarština, litevština, polština, rumunština a ruština). Jejich výhodou je nižší cena, než je tomu u plných multijazykových licencí (26 jazyků). V případě Vašeho zájmu lze samozřejmě dodad i licence Codesoft Lite a Codesoft Pro v plné multijazykové verzi. Všechny základní licence jsou určeny pouze pro fyzycké PC a ne pro virtuální prostředí VM. Od 10.9.2025 byl prodej licencí ECE ukončen !
Nejvyšší řada licencí Codesoft Enterprise a Codesoft Runtime jsou určeny pro profesionální použití ve větších firmách a korporacích, na rozdíl od verzí Lite a Pro nemají omezení v počtu tiskáren, na které lze současně tisknout. Ve speciálních variantách VM/Network je lze provozovat nejen na fyzických PC, ale i ve virtuálním prostředí (VMWare ESXi 7.0 / VMWare ESXi 6.0 vCenter 6.0 vSphere Client 6.0 / Citrix Hypervisor 8.2.0 / Microsoft Hyper-V Server 2022 / Oracle VM Virtual Box 7.0.2 / VMware Workstation 16.2.3). Varianty VM/Network jsou k dispozici poze jako předplatné, ne jako trvalé licence.

Core Components of the Full Focus System
The journal's "work top" (primary daily focus) relies on three specific rituals to keep your most important work at the forefront: SMARTER Goals : Instead of standard SMART goals, this system uses SMARTER Goals
—Specific, Measurable, Actionable, Risky, Time-keyed, Exciting, and Relevant [38]. The Daily Big 3
: Every day, you identify the three most important tasks that must be accomplished to move the needle on your quarterly goals [5.7, 5.9]. Daily Rituals Morning Ritual : Prepares your mindset for the day ahead. Workday Startup : A quick list of tasks to transition into "work mode." Workday Shutdown
: A critical routine to close out open loops and clear your mind for the evening [5.9]. Evening Ritual : Prepares you for restful sleep. Digital Alternatives

Kromě nejznámějšího produkt Codesoft jsou k dispozici další sw s podobnými funkcemi a to sw LabelView a LabelMatrix. K dispozici jsou opět v několika variantách editačních verzí až po verzi pro pouhý tisk. V neposlední řadě je hojně využívaná také nadstavba pro automatizaci tiskových úloh CFI nebo Print Module.
Pro vyzkoušení všech možností programu před objednáním a zakoupením jsou k dispozici demoverze. Každá instalace demoverze obsahuje všechna potřebná sestavení (Lite, Pro, Enterprise, Runtime), která mohou být nainstalována i společně. Tato trial verze bude po nainstalování fungovat jako plná verze po dobu 30 dnů nebo 100 spuštění programu. Po uplynutí zkušebního období pokud nebude licence aktivována již nepůjde sw sputit a bude vyžadovat aktivaci. Po instalaci trial verze a vyzkoušení možností jednotlivých verzí programu (Lite, Pro, Enterprise, Runtime) zvolte přepnutí v menu programu: "Nástroje/Konfigurací/Režim produktu" (je tam drobná chyba v překladu) - Přepnutí mezi jednotlivými verzemi vyžaduje restart programu....
